100 Women Who Care

How We Work-SIMPLE AND EFFICIENT

  • Each Member commits to donating $100 per meeting, four times a year to the organization receiving the most votes.
  • Any member who has signed a Membership Commitment Form and who is current with her donations may submit a Charity Nomination Form to nominate an organization for consideration at a meeting.
  • The nominating members or representative of three randomly selected organizations will submit a short presentation about the organization to the group.
  • Each member who has signed a Membership Commitment Form signed  who is current with her donations may vote either by  email or phone for one of the three organizations.
  • The selected organization will receive the group donation of potentially $10,000 or more!
  • Members who did not vote for the selected organization agree to make their donation regardless.
  • Members will receive a tax receipt directly from the charitable organization.
  • Members are expected to either mail their cheque or submit their donation through our Canada Helps link on the  Home Page of the 100 WWCC website.
  • Organizations under consideration must serve the Caledon area and provide individual tax receipts directly to contributing members.
  • An organization that was not one of the three selected at one meeting may be submitted again at a subsequent meeting. If the organization  was one of the three chosen to present, than  to avoid possible back to back presentations they are asked to sit out the next meeting.
  • A successful organization is eligible for future consideration after 1 year. The nominating member may submit the name of another organization at any time.
  • Ties will be decided by further votes. If a tie persists, the membership will vote to either (1) randomly select one of the tied organizations by draw; or (2) divide the group donation equally between the tied organizations.
  • The selected organization must agree not to give out member information to any third parties except for tax purposes or where required by law.
  • Updates will be emailed on how the funds donated were used by the successful organization.
